## Artifact Signing — Inventory Reconciliation Job

The nightly reconciliation job for Stockline now signs its output manifests before upload. Unsigned manifests are rejected by the Ledgerbox ingest as of build 412. Two mismatches last week traced to a stale key on the runner pool; rotated Tuesday. Action for sync: confirm all runners pull the current key at job start. The active signing key for the reconciliation pipeline is as follows.

signing key of yafop-taguf = bky3_Kre

Internal Memo — Warranty-Cost Overrun

To: Heads of Department, Greymont Appliances. Warranty claims on the Ardent Pro line exceeded forecast by 31% this quarter, driven by compressor failures traced to the Velhurst supplier batch. Service costs now stand at 1.8 million marks against a 1.4 million provision. A containment plan and supplier claim are underway. The board's direction on next steps appears below.

board note of kadug-tawig: Only 5 of the 100 pilot accounts renewed Oliath, so a churn review is set for April 15.

## Bramblewick Environments: FX Rounding

Support: if a customer reports off-by-one-cent totals, it's almost always the conversion rounding mode differing between staging and prod. Staging rounds half-even; prod historically rounded half-up. The Tillgate release unifies both on half-even. Check which environment the ticket references before escalating. The active rounding settings per environment are listed below.

config for fahop-tajeg:
soriel:
  pin: 6453
  tenant: norwyn
  seal: seal_c441745b
  metrics_host: metrics.soriel.ordinworks.local
  standby_team: zorox
  escalation: wenael-casox
  nonce: 429fd1

# Service Accounts: String Extraction

The `extract-i18n` script pulls translatable strings from all Bramblewick repos and pushes them to the Glossa service. It runs under the `i18n-extractor` service account. Do not run it under your personal account; Glossa rate-limits individual users aggressively. The account has write access to the staging catalog only. Set the token in your shell before invoking the script. The current staging token is below.

API key for kahap-kafog: zpat15_6qzxZ7YR8aDwjmp